First please don't tell me to do a power off reset, it does nothing.  Also, I develop for both Android and iOS and it is impossible for a corrupted update to happen. This was just a very poorly written update. After the recent update, the "more cycles" screen is completely blank. Thus I cannot actually wash clothes with my very expensive and brand new washer.  The app insists that remote control is not on even when the washer shows it to be on, so I can't send commands to it via the app.  And, the only way I got back some functionality was by switching the display theme to "digital dial". This thing needs its firmware flushed, does anyone have a copy of the complete Tizen code for this thing?  Is there something like SamMobile for  this washer?

Yeah, this really sounds like a broken updateโ€”not something on your side.

Sadly, thereโ€™s no SamMobile-style option for washers. Samsung doesnโ€™t release Tizen firmware publicly, so you canโ€™t manually flash or roll it back.

A couple of quick things you can try:

  • Remove and re-add the washer in SmartThings (can fix the remote control sync issue)
  • Check if another small update is pending in the app
  • Stick with the physical controls / digital dial for now since thatโ€™s at least working
    But honestly, this needs a fix from Samsung. Best move is to report it through SmartThings or Samsung Members.

Exact same on ours.

I did Android reboot via settings (still no cycles), self-test (said okay, no cycles), physical power cycle with a few minutes unplugged and cycles came back.

Not sure if proceeding actions explain why you power cycle didn't help.

 

Smart Module Version: 25032800

Firmware1 Version : 26011457

Firmware2 Version: 25021204 25021204
